Output f8bb5525a4f46d129e168df442480af6672f00f1fec1579925995ab514a4e7fd:5

value
172685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de92fba33f1950a79886616d554619725bcc58e8 OP_EQUAL
address
3Myt1ghDPrAz9zdkMWWHhgTd4duCcnoAhF
transaction
f8bb5525a4f46d129e168df442480af6672f00f1fec1579925995ab514a4e7fd
confirmations
146470
spent
true